WebMay 3, 2024 · 4. Church of São Francisco. Source: nikolpetr / shutterstock. Church of São Francisco. The last Gothic monument in Porto is this church completed in 1425. Wander around to the apse to ponder the long lancet windows and then head back to the main facade where an ornate portal is crested by a lovely rose window. From inside our artfully appointed dining … WebPrices of the Porto metro. To use the Porto Metro it is imperative to get the Andante Card.. It is a card that you can buy at any of the metro stations and that you can use in all the public transport, system of Porto, including streetcars, buses and elevators.. The price of the “cartão andante” is 0,60€ and the cheapest single ride is 1,20€.The trip from the airport to …

Câmara Municipal do Porto) steht am äußersten Ende der Avenida dos Aliados. Die Bauarbeiten begannen im Jahre 1920 nach Plänen des Architekten António Correia da Silva. Nach einigen Unterbrechungen wurde das Gebäude erst 1955 definitiv fertiggestellt.
